Radiographic and Morphological Prevalence of Dorsopalmar Hoof Distortions in in Brazilian High-Performance Racehorses.

Abstract: Although racehorses represent a dominant segment in equine industry, there are growing concerns regarding injury prevention, with hoof conformation increasingly recognized as a contributing factor. Objective: To morphologically and radiographically evaluate the forelimb digits of racehorses at the São Paulo Jockey Club in order to determine the prevalence of dorsopalmar hoof distortions and to compare morphological and radiographic methods for assessing the hoof-pastern axis. Methods: The forelimb digits of 59 thoroughbred horses aged 3 to 4 years were evaluated using standardized photographic and radiographic imaging techniques. Results: A broken-backward hoof-pastern axis was identified in 100% of cases by all three radiographic methods, compared to only 55.2% by photographic analysis. Radiographic evaluation also detected high prevalences of hoof distortions, including low heel angles (85%), underrun heels (97%), low palmar angles (87%), and negative palmar angles (56%). Conclusions: The high prevalences of dorsopalmar imbalance-associated hoof distortions in this population are alarming and highlight the need for improved hoof trimming and shoeing practices to prevent injuries, ensure animal welfare, and promote long-term sustainability of this equine activity.

Overview

Introduction and Importance

  • Racehorses are a significant part of the equine industry, but injuries remain a major concern.
  • Hoof conformation is recognized as a key factor contributing to the likelihood of injury.
  • Dorsopalmar hoof distortions relate to imbalances in the hoof from front (dorsal) to back (palmar) that can affect performance and soundness.

Research Objective

  • To morphologically (shape and structure) and radiographically (X-ray based) evaluate the forelimb digits (front hooves) of racehorses at the São Paulo Jockey Club.
  • To determine how common dorsopalmar hoof distortions are among these horses.
  • To compare photographic (morphological) and radiographic methods for assessing the hoof-pastern axis, a key alignment indicator of hoof health and balance.

Methods

  • Sample: 59 thoroughbred racehorses, aged 3 to 4 years, representing young, high-performance animals.
  • Imaging Techniques:
    • Standardized photographic imaging to assess external hoof shape and conformation.
    • Radiographic imaging (X-rays) using three different approaches to evaluate internal hoof structures and angles.

Key Findings

  • Broken-backward hoof-pastern axis (a misalignment indicating dorsopalmar imbalance) was observed in 100% of horses when using any of the three radiographic methods.
  • Photographic analysis only identified this abnormal axis in 55.2% of the cases, showing less sensitivity compared to radiography.
  • Other hoof distortions detected at high rates via radiographs included:
    • Low heel angles (85%) – indicating heels are flattened or compromised.
    • Underrun heels (97%) – where the heel is essentially “rolled under,” leading to poor weight distribution.
    • Low palmar angles (87%) – representing decreased angle at the back of the hoof, affecting biomechanical function.
    • Negative palmar angles (56%) – a severe form of palmar angle abnormality associated with lameness risk.

Conclusions and Implications

  • The very high prevalence of these dorsopalmar imbalances and hoof distortions is concerning for the health and performance of these racehorses.
  • Photographic methods alone are insufficient to accurately detect these problems; radiographic evaluation provides more reliable diagnostic information.
  • The findings emphasize the urgent need to improve hoof trimming and shoeing practices to correct these distortions and prevent injuries.
  • Addressing these hoof conformation issues is important not only for the welfare of the animals but also for the sustainability and success of the racing industry.
